Body {font:  9pt Arial, Helvetica, Sans-serif;

     }

H1 {font-size: 14pt;

    font-weight: bold;
	
	color:#34499F;

   }



H2 {font-size: 12pt;

    font-weight: bold;

   }

P {font-size: 9pt;

  }



ul {font:  9pt Arial, Helvetica, Sans-serif;

     }



A {color: #000066;

   font:  10pt Arial, Helvetica, Sans-serif;

   text-decoration: none;

   font-weight: bold;

  }

a:hover {color: #0000cc;

        }



a.fieldinput {font-size: 8pt;

	      font-weight: normal;

	     }



a.fieldinput:hover {color: #aaaaaa;

		    font-size: 8pt;

		    font-weight: normal;

		     }

a.subjectbar {font-size: 8pt;

	      color: #cccccc;

  	      font-weight: bold;

	     }



a.subjectbar:hover {font-size: 8pt;

	            color: #ffffff;

		    font-weight: bold;

                   }



A.mainmenu {color: #ffffff;

   font:  9pt Arial, Helvetica, Sans-serif;

   text-decoration: none;

  }

a.mainmenu:hover {font-weight: bold;

		  color: #ffffff;

                 }



TD {font-size: 9pt;}

TD.menutitle {background-color: #616cad;

              color: #ffffff;

	      font-size: 9pt;

             }

TD.menuitem {color: #ffff00;

	     font-size: 9pt;

            }



TD.fieldtitle{font-size: 8pt;

             }

TD.fieldinput{font-size: 8pt;

             }

TD.head2 {font-size: 12pt;

    font-weight: bold;

   }



TABLE.pretty {background-color: #999999;

	    border: 1px solid #B0C4DE;

             }



TD.forminfo{font-size: 8pt;

	    font-weight: bold;

	   }



TD.formerror{font-size: 8pt;

	    font-weight: bold;

	    color: #660000;

	   }



TH.pretty  {font-size: 8pt;

	    font-weight: bold;

	    color: #000000;

	    background-color: #B0C4DE;

	   }



TD.pretty  {font-size: 8pt;

	    color: #000000;

	    background-color: #efeded;
		
		padding-left:10px; 
		
		padding-right:10px;

	   }

TR.pretty  {

	    background-color: #F0F8FF;

	   }



TD.devfull  {font-size: 8pt;

	    color: #aa0000;

	    background-color: #efeded;
		
		padding-left:10px; 
		
		padding-right:10px;

	   }



TD.devtent  {font-size: 8pt;

	    color: #aaaaaa;

	    background-color: #F0F8FF;

	   }



TD.subjectbar {background: #34499F; 

              color: #ffffff;

	      font-size: 10pt;

	      font-weight: bold;
		  
		  padding:2px 2px 2px 15px;

             }

TD.subjecttext {

	      font-size: 9pt;

	      text-align: justify;

             }



TD.subjecttext1 {

	      font-size: 9pt;

	      background-image: url(images/mr2-1-bg.gif);

	      background-repeat: no-repeat;

             }





OPTION.venclass1 {color: #000000;}

OPTION.venclass2 {color: #666699;}



A.headline {color: #000000;

   font:  8pt Arial, Helvetica, Sans-serif;

   text-decoration: none;

   font-weight: bold;

  }

a.headline:hover {color: #aaaaaa;

        }

span.hldate {color: #000000;

	     font-size:  7pt;

	    }

span.hlsumm {color: #000000;

	     font-size:  8pt;

	    }

span.hltext {color: #000000;

	     font-size:  9pt;

	    }

span.hltitle {color: #000000;

	     font-size:  9pt;

	     font-weight: bold;

	    }

a.hlback {color: #0000dd;

	     font-size:  7pt;

	     font-weight: bold;

	    }

a.hlback:hover {color: #6666ff;

	     font-size:  7pt;

	     font-weight: bold;

	    }

td.hltitle {background-color: #eeeeee;}

td.small     {font-size: 8pt;}

td.smallbold {font-size: 8pt; font-weight: bold;}



span.smallfaint {color: #999999;

			font-size: 9px;

		}

a.smallfaint {color: #0000ee;

	     font-size:  9px;

	     font-weight: bold;

	     text-decoration: none;

	    }

a.smallfaint:hover {color: #0000ff;

	     font-size:  9px;

	     font-weight: bold;

	     text-decoration: underline;

	    }




